Ingredients For Plum Orange Juice
- 4 plums, pitted and chopped
- 3 oranges, juiced
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
- 1 cup cold water
- 1 tablespoon honey, optional
- Ice cubes for serving
How To Make Plum Orange Juice
Wash and chop the plums, removing the pits.
Juice the oranges and pour the juice into a blender.
Add the chopped plums, lemon juice, and cold water.
Blend until completely smooth.
Taste and add honey if you want extra sweetness.
Strain through a fine mesh strainer if you prefer smoother juice.
Pour over ice and serve cold.

Tips For Plum Orange Juice
Sweet oranges usually mean you won’t need extra honey at all.
Red or purple plums give the juice a richer color compared to lighter varieties.
If the juice feels too thick after blending, add a little more cold water until you like the texture better.
Fresh lemon juice helps brighten the fruit flavors and keeps the juice tasting balanced.
